The traction splints are usually specialized equipment that is usually used by medical practitioners during an emergency of a broken bone. The equipment allows the person to offer rescue to apply sustainable and effective traction to the femur that has been fractured. This is normally very helpful as it gets to reduce the pain that a person undergoes whenever in the field or being transported does not only reduce the amount of pain but also aid in furthering the damage to the internal tissues as well as the structures. Usually, it acts as a first-aid approach in which it greatly aids the patient to try and stabilize.

With the traction splints, there are two major traction splints that are well known by the rescuers. There is the hare and sager. Though there might be other options like Thomas, Donway, and even Englishman, they are not commonly used. So, in any given emergency, it is usually hare or the sager that gets to be used. The first one to be developed was actually the traction splint. With this type of traction splint, it gets too use the bipolar traction which has bilateral steel rods and it normally flanks the limb. The good thing with this traction splint is that it is very compact and gets to fit into the bench seat very well of an ambulance. For one that does not fit well, will further the damage, and really make the patient feel uncomfortable.

Moreover, sager traction was an improved design. This one works a bit differently since it gets to apply unipolar traction with one steel to being placed between the patient’s legs then it being posterior. In which this gets to accommodate bilateral femur structures and even the proximal. But with the applications that are required, they both apply similar steps.
